The Fred and Ella Reddel Memorial Organ Chapel of the Resurrection • Valparaiso University
The organ was built by the Schlicker Organ Company (Buffalo, New York) and dedicated on September 27, 1959. In 1994, Dobson Pipe Organ Builders (Lake City, Iowa) was engaged to refurbish and complete the instrument Completed in 1996, their work included a full releathering of the organ, construction of a new console, repair of the façade pipes, and construction and voicing of new pipes and the necessary windchests to complete the organ.
